In a place like the District of Columbia, where the weather swings from sweltering heat to biting cold, the right window tint can make a world of difference. Think about how much energy your HVAC system works overtime during those extreme months. Professional tinting helps by blocking a significant amount of solar heat in the summer, reducing your cooling costs, and can even offer a slight insulating effect in the winter. This means a more comfortable home year-round without constantly adjusting your thermostat.

When considering tint installation for your D.C. home, understanding the local landscape is key. Many historic homes in D.C. have original windows that are beautiful but can be inefficient. Tinting offers a way to improve their performance without altering their historic character, which is often a concern for homeowners in neighborhoods like Georgetown or Dupont Circle. Also, be aware that certain historical districts might have specific aesthetic guidelines, though professional tinting is usually a subtle enhancement that aligns with most regulations.

What's the point of window tinting in Washington D.C. if I already have good windows?

Even with energy-efficient windows, tinting adds another layer of protection. In D.C.'s climate, it significantly reduces solar heat gain during hot summers, easing the load on your air conditioning. It also helps protect your furniture and flooring from UV fading and can offer minor insulation benefits in the winter.

Will window tinting affect the look of my historic rowhouse in the District?

Professional tinting is designed to be subtle. We can select films that enhance your window's performance without drastically altering the outward appearance of your historic D.C. home. It's a way to improve comfort and efficiency while preserving architectural integrity.
